fs/ntfs3: fix info-leak on partial LZNT decompress in ni_read_frame()
ni_read_frame() decompresses an LZNT $DATA frame into the vmapped target
pages and then trusts decompress_lznt()'s return value:
unc_size = decompress_lznt(frame_ondisk, ondisk_size, frame_mem,
frame_size);
if ((ssize_t)unc_size < 0) err = unc_size;
else if (!unc_size || unc_size > frame_size) err = -EINVAL;
decompress_lznt() stops as soon as the compressed stream is exhausted
(e.g. a zero chunk header) and returns the number of bytes it actually
wrote, which may be far less than frame_size. The bytes between unc_size
and frame_size are never written. The only memset() that follows zeroes
the region beyond i_valid; when the frame lies entirely within the file's
valid size that memset() does not run, so the gap retains whatever was in
the just-vmapped pages. All pages are then marked uptodate and returned
to userspace, disclosing uninitialized (recently-freed) kernel page
memory. A crafted compressed file whose stream decompresses to only a few
bytes leaks the remainder of every frame on a plain read(2), which is
enough to recover kernel pointers and defeat KASLR.
Zero the [unc_size, frame_size) tail immediately after a successful LZNT
decompress so the remainder reads back as zero.
